How much heat is required to convert 5.0 kg of ice from a temperature of - 10 0C to water vapor at a temperature of 220 degrees F?

Homework Answers

Answer #1

Temperature in oC = (F - 32)*5/9

C = (220 - 32)*5/9

= 104.44 oC

specific heat capacity of ice = 2040 J/ kg K

specific heat capacity of water = 4186 J/ kg K

Specific heat capacity of steam = 1996 J/kg K

Latent heat of fusion of ice = 334000 J/kg

Latent heat of vaporization of steam = 2260000 J/kg

heat required = mcT for ice + mLice + mcT for water + mLvap + mcT for steam

= 5* (4186*10 + 334000 + 4186*100 + 2260000 + 1996*(104.44 - 100))

= 15316655.6 J

= 15316.65 kJ
